Instructions for Authors
Papers reporting original and unpublished research results pertaining to the above topics are solicited (Proceedings will be published by ACM -CPS). Full paper and all submissions deadline is October 14, 2018. These papers will undergo an academic review process. Full paper manuscripts must be in English with a maximum length of 12 pages (using the ACM template). All papers are blind reviewed and will be check by Plagiarism Detector system (https://plagiarism-detector.com/c/en/index.php)
IMPORTANT: Please do not include the author(s) information in the FIRST submission of the paper, in order for double-blind review to be carried out.
Review Process
AiCIS'18 welcomes the submission of papers with reference to the topics listed in the call for papers. All submitted papers will undergo a thorough review process; each paper will be refereed by at least three experts in the field, based on relevance, originality, significance, quality and clarity.
Authorship
Every listed author must take responsibility for the entire content of a paper. Note that changes to the author list after the submission deadline is not allowed.
Attendance
For each accepted paper, at least one author must attend the conference and present the paper. Authors of all accepted papers must prepare a final version for publication, a poster, and a three-minute short video presentation (details will be in the acceptance notification).
Copyright
Accepted papers will be published in the conference proceedings by ACM and also appear in the ACM Digital Library. The rights retained by authors who transfer copyright to ACM can be found here.
AUTHORS TAKE NOTE: The official publication date is the date the proceedings are made available in the ACM Digital Library. This date for AiCIS is on or after Nov. 20, 2018. The official publication date affects the deadline for any patent filings related to published work.
